让maven打包不把这公用包打进去-用maven打包jar项目其中很多模块引用了相同jar包-如何把它些jar公用 (让maven扫描所有私库)

公司代码 2024-12-15 01:16:31 浏览

注意scope标签,compile和runtime两种依赖打包时会打进去尺首,Provided、system、test都不会打进去。

如果不想打包时将依赖包含族枝进去,可以按实际情况选择后面的方式。

maven本身引用时,在没有打包前,这些jar都是存储在maven的repository里面给所有项目共享的,这也是maven的目标之一。

如下图,请看jar包的兆困敏路径。

怎样在有多个Java文件的时候打包文件为jar

在命手桐令提示符中转贺薯搜到要压缩的路径,然后输入jar +–cvf+ 要创建的jar包+ *.*回车即可。

(例如c:\ajar –*.*)所以自己定义的jar包也可以设置成classpath路径禅历,类同于sun提供jre\lib\。

eclipse直接就可以导出啊

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

热门推荐